Summary
Family Caregiver Information Act - Requires the Secretary of Commerce to ensure that, as part of the decennial census of population taken in the year 2000, specified information shall be compiled relating to the subject of family caregivers. Defines "family caregiver" as an individual who regularly assists a care recipient (to whom the caregiver is related) in carrying out two or more activities of daily living.
